Blackpool vs Rotherham: Blackpool to Edge Close Encounter at Bloomfield Road

This analysis focuses on the upcoming England League 1 match between Blackpool and Rotherham United. Considering several factors, including recent form, head-to-head records, and current odds, I predict a Blackpool victory, with a low-scoring game. Blackpool, currently positioned slightly higher in the league table than Rotherham, have shown a mixed bag of results. Their home form, while not stellar, provides a slight advantage. Rotherham, on the other hand, have struggled to consistently secure wins, particularly away from home. While both teams have similar records in terms of wins and losses, Blackpool's goal difference suggests a slightly better attacking capability, though not significantly. The head-to-head data presents a complex picture. Recent encounters show Blackpool having some success, including a notable 3-0 away win. However, Rotherham have also secured victories in the past. This suggests a rivalry where results can swing, and the home advantage could prove crucial in this instance. The match odds favor Blackpool, reflecting their home advantage and potentially slightly better form. The Asian Handicap also reflects this expectation, setting Blackpool as slight favorites. The Over/Under market suggests a relatively low-scoring game, with the odds indicating a preference for under 2.5 goals. Given the teams' scoring records and the defensive nature sometimes displayed in head-to-head matches, this seems a reasonable assessment. Considering the match data, including the league standings and head-to-head results, Blackpool seems the most likely victor. Their home advantage and slight edge in the league table provide a crucial boost. The prediction also considers the low-scoring tendencies based on the odds. It is therefore predicted that Blackpool will win the match, and the total goals will be under 2.5.
